What gives district court the power to review and decide on cases first?
densk [106]
Ur answer is B…

Explanation:

Original Jurisdiction: the authority of a court to hear and decide a case in the first instance over the authority of other courts.

How does the right to a grand jury protect the rights of the accused
romanna [79]

Answer:

It requires sufficient evidence before moving to trial in cases of serious crimes.

Explanation:

As you may already know the court by Jurí is responsible for judging malicious crimes against life. In this type of court, it is up to a popular panel - the jury drawn to make up the sentencing council - to declare whether the crime in question has happened and whether the defendant is guilty or not guilty. This type of trial is very important and protects the rights of the accused, as the case must be explained to the jury in a very detailed manner, explaining all the evidence. Thus, it is more difficult for the accused to be unjustly convicted.
